59 Hong Kong police quarantined after meal with colleague with COVID19 coronavirus

HONG KONG - Dozens of Hong Kong police officers have been placed in quarantine after attending a banquet with a colleague who later tested positive for the new coronavirus, officials said Friday.

The 48-year-old officer found to be carrying the virus had dinner on Tuesday with 59 colleagues, police said.Health officials said four officers, as well as the infected policeman's wife and mother-in-law, showed symptoms of illness.
